EXPORT
The EXPORT command starts the process of exporting data. If not
previously specified, the LOGFILE and REPORT commands will assume the
following defaults when the EXPORT command is executed:
LOGFILE LOGGLOB.SCOPE.SYS
REPORT REPTFILE.SCOPE.SYS
See the discussion of the EXPORT function later in this chapter for more
information on how to export files.
The settings or defaults for all other parameters are used. For details
on their actions, see APPLICATION, CONFIGURATION, DISC, GLOBAL, PROCESS,
SHIFT, START, and STOP.
NOTE The OUTPUT command is not used by the EXPORT command. EXPORT can
create up to seven different files based on the types of data and
level of summarization selected.
Logon group files having the following names will be purged when the
EXPORT function is executed. These files will be recreated, if needed.
XFERGLOB Global Detail Data file.
XFERGSUM Global Summary Data file.
XFERAPPL Application Detail Data file.
XFERASUM Application Summary Data file.
XFERPROC Process Detail Data file.
XFERDISC Disc Space Data file.
XFERCONF Configuration Data file.
Sample EXPORT Task
In this task, you export raw log file data collected yesterday (8:00 AM
to 5:00 PM) using the default report file.
:RUN EXTRACT
LOGFILE LOGGLOB.SCOPE.SYS
START TODAY-1 8:00 AM
STOP TODAY-1 5:00 PM
GLOBAL SUMMARY
REPORT REPTFILE.SCOPE.SYS
EXPORT
